    CVE-2025-53331 – Samcharrington RSS Digest CSRF Stored XSS

    June 27, 2025

    CVE ID : CVE-2025-53331

    Published : June 27, 2025, 2:15 p.m. | 55 minutes ago

    Description :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in samcharrington RSS Digest allows Stored XSS. This issue affects RSS Digest: from n/a through 1.5.

    Severity: 7.1 | HIGH
